Oracle supply chain management 100% on cloud for 80% of broad market | #oow15
by Betsy Amy-Vogt | Oct 27, 2015
In a significant achievement for Oracle, the company’s new Supply Chain Management (SCM) cloud-based solution addresses the more complex needs of today’s supply chain.
“We didn’t just take what we had and build it into the cloud,” said Jon Chorley, chief sustainability officer (CSO) and group VP, SCM product strategy and PLM at Oracle. Chorley talked with John Furrier and Jeff Frick, cohosts of theCUBE, from the SiliconANGLE Media team, during Oracle OpenWorld 2015 in San Francisco.
SCM represents 80% of broad market in the cloud
Chorley described the new features and benefits of the 100% cloud-enabled SCM, describing it as a complete solution bundled in way that is user friendly, fast and simple to implement. Meeting customer needs means being able to respond immediately to negative effects around the world and address the individual requirements of each customer.
Following Oracle’s policy, the new SCM is available both on-prem and in the cloud. “The great thing about cloud is that you’re in a long-term relationship with your cloud provider,” said Chorley, who sees this as a positive change for the marketplace.
OracleWorld one of most sustainable events in the industry
As Oracle’s CSO, Chorley has implemented environmentally conscious programs and sees operating a sustainable business as “a successful business strategy.”
“Our goal is to drive down the ratio of running costs to purchase costs,” he said, explaining that that in energy consumption costs, a high-end server costs more to run than it costs to buy. So if a customer factors in power consumption, it is possible to justify changing hardware based on energy savings.
The Oracle datacenter is 50% more efficient than an average datacenter, Chorley said, and he is constantly looking for ways to reduce Oracle’s energy consumption and “make sure Oracle is a good corporate citizen.”
